What is Bluejay Mining ROE %?

ROE % is calculated as Net Income divided by its average Total Stockholders Equity over a certain period of time. Bluejay Mining's annualized net income for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2023 was £-1.32 Mil. Bluejay Mining's average Total Stockholders Equity over the quarter that ended in Jun. 2023 was £39.97 Mil. Therefore, Bluejay Mining's annualized ROE % for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2023 was -3.30%.

Bluejay Mining  (LSE:JAY) ROE % Explanation

ROE % measures the rate of return on the ownership interest (shareholder's equity) of the common stock owners. It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from every unit of shareholders' equity (also known as net assets or assets minus liabilities). ROE % shows how well a company uses investment funds to generate earnings growth. ROE %s between 15% and 20% are considered desirable.

The factors that affect a company's ROE % can be illustrated with the three-step DuPont Analysis:

Be Aware

Net Income is used.

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the equity multiplier when investing in high ROE % companies. Like ROA %, ROE % is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ective.

Asset light businesses require very few assets to generate very high earnings. Their ROE %s can be extremely high.

Bluejay Mining PLC is engaged in the exploration and development of precious and base metals. It explores copper, nickel, and zinc minerals. All the business activity of the group is operated through various geographical regions which include Greenland, Finland, and the UK. The company works on various projects which include Kangerluarsuk, Dundas IImenite Project. Disko-Nuussuaq and Thunderstone.
